“…Hand-held and portable XRFS instrumentation is widely used in a broad range of geological applications, especially in situ to provide rapid feedback in, for example, mineral exploration. A tutorial review (73 references) by Potts and Sargent 240 provided an overview of the development of hand-held XRFS and discussed some important issues that can affect the interpretation of the data produced by these instruments. This excellent review paper was intended to offer guidance to operators without extensive training in XRFS methodology, but more experienced users would also benefit from the guiding principles for the correct interpretation of hand-held-XRFS measurements.…”

“…Hand-held XRF spectrometry instrumentation has become widely used in a broad range of applications for problem solving. Potts and Sargent 64 published a tutorial review for users of hand-held XRF spectrometers who did not necessarily have extensive training in XRF spectrometry methodology. A brief overview of the technique and its development was provided together with guidance and insights for promoting the reliable interpretation of hand-held XRF spectrometry data obtained in situ .…”
